A used 2020 Honda Pilot torque converter (Black Edition, Elite & Touring) costs $199 to $574, with a median asking price of $399. Based on 8 priced salvage yard listings across the US, updated Sep 1, 2026. Prices exclude shipping, core charges, and installation.

Pricing is not a fitment guarantee. Match the VIN, part number, engine or drivetrain, and seller-listed variant before ordering.
